Published as part of Yu, Feng-Ming, Wei, De-Ping, Zhao, Qi, Tang, Song-Ming & Luangharn, Thatsanee, 2023, Ascopolyporus tibetensis (Cordycipitaceae, Hypocreales): a new species from Tibet, China, pp. 88-98 in Phytotaxa 592 (2) on page 92, DOI: 10.11646/phytotaxa.592.2.2, http://zenodo.org/record/7840405
FIGURE 2. Ascopolyporus tibetensis. a. Habitat. b, c. Stromata growing on a living bamboo in the field. d, e. Stromata after harvested. f. The underside of the fungal stroma removed from the stem. Scale bars: e = 2 cm.
